Subject: [PATCH 2/2] arm64: dts: marvell: armada-cp11x: Add default ICU address cells

Add missing address-cells 0 to the ICU interrupt node to silence W=1
warning:

  armada-cp11x.dtsi:547.3-47: Warning (interrupt_map): /cp0-bus/pcie@...00000:interrupt-map:
    Missing property '#address-cells' in node /cp0-bus/bus@...00000/interrupt-controller@...000/interrupt-controller@10, using 0 as fallback

Value '0' is correct because:
1. GIC interrupt controller does not have children,
2. interrupt-map property (in PCI node) consists of five components and
   the fourth component "parent unit address", which size is defined by
   '#address-cells' of the node pointed to by the interrupt-parent
   component, is not used (=0)

Signed-off-by: Krzysztof Kozlowski <krzysztof.kozlowski@...aro.org>
---
 ar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p11x.dtsi |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p11x.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p11x.dtsi
index a057e119492f..d9d409eac259 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p11x.dtsi
+++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-cp11x.dtsi
@@ -202,6 +202,7 @@ CP11X_LABEL(icu): interrupt-controller@...000 {
 			CP11X_LABEL(icu_nsr): interrupt-controller@10 {
 				compatible = "marvell,cp110-icu-nsr";
 				reg = <0x10 0x20>;
+				#address-cells = <0>;
 				#interrupt-cells = <2>;
 				interrupt-controller;
 				msi-parent = <&gicp>;
